This hike leads through the meadows and idyllic woods to the Maiser Alm and Moschwaldalm Mountain Huts on Meran 2000.
Your circular hike starts at the car park in Hafling/Falzeben (1,609 m). From there, follow trail no. 40A, which takes you via the Zueggsteig to the Chalet Zuegg. Then continue on trail no. 14 up to the Rotwand mountain restaurant (1,817 m). If you stay on this trail, you will eventually reach the ‘Wieser Schüpfl’. Here, turn right onto forest trail no. 17, which takes you over the Sinichbach stream to the Maiser Alm (1,783 m) and the Moschwaldalm (1,760 m).After the two alpine huts, keep to the right and follow trail no. 51. After a short, steeper climb – about 15 minutes' walk – you will reach the Sinichbach stream again, which you will cross once more. The trail then leads you back to your starting point in Falzeben.You can also walk the circuit in the opposite direction.
Coming from both directions of the freeway Meran - Bozen (MEBO), take the exit of Meran Süd and follow directions towards Meran first, to then turn right towards Hafling. Shortly before Hafling Dorf turn left towards Falzeben.
Parking area in Falzeben, on charge
